Generally when this happens, something has fallen into the printer, or a piece of paper has been jammed in there.
First step, remove the ink cartridge, and turn the printer upside down and gently shake it, see if anything comes out.
If nothing goes, or you can't hear anything rattling around, get a piece of cardstock paper (60lb or heavier) and gently push this through the printer, to see if it will help push out what might be stuck in there. And gave the rode that the ink slides on a good clean and maybe a bit oil on cloth and wipe the rod with it. I had the same problem with my mp 160, Error message was blinking. I tried to print but the printer would take 1/10 of the whole page and stop, even though rollers were moving. My solution for this was to take a piece of thin cardbord(I used a magazine cover), cut it in a size of A4, put it in printer, printed it and when the rollers start moving I forcebly pushed the cardboard through. Now it seems to work fine. Hope it does for you.
E3 error on the MP150 is a paper jam error. Make sure that there is nothing obstructing the paper going into the printer and that the feed mechanism doesn't have anyhting in it. Also run a roller cleaning from the printer software.
